Chennai Metro Rail’s tunnel boring machine (TBM), Peacock, on Friday began digging from Panagal Park to Boat Club for building an underground network for the Phase II project.

This TBM, which was deployed for tunnelling between Panagal Park and Kodambakkam ramp, was dismantled at Kodambakkam and was launched again at Panagal Park. Now, Peacock has to drill a distance of 1.89 km on the stretch. It is to be noted that this machine would tunnel underneath the existing operational Metro Rail tunnels of the Phase I network near the Nandanam Metro Station. Peacock is expected to reach Boat Club by November 2026.
